  • TOUR: 7 DAYS / 6 NIGHTS  
    One of the most beautiful outdoor shows in the world! Explore mountains, canyons and tunnels between Vancouver and Jasper from the pampered first class comfort aboard VIA Rail's 'Canadian'. Overlook - and look way up to - dozens of mountains including Mount Robson and Castle Mountain. Ride a gondola to the top of Sulphur Mountain. Walk on a glacier. Visit Medicine Lake, Maligne Lake, Bow Lake, Peyto Lake, Emerald Lake, Lake Louise, Takakkaw Falls, Lake Minnewanka and Two Jack Lake. Come on. Get your feet wet!

    TOUR FEATURES
    6 nights accommodation, Discover Banff Tour, "Oh Canada Eh?!" dinner show (2004 only), Lake Louise, Emerald Lake, Columbia Icefield Tour, Maligne Lake Tour (summer), VIA Rail's "Silver & Blue", Meals onboard VIA, Jasper train station transfer, Inbound Holiday's driver/guide, baggage handling, and gratuities on included meals.

    DAY 01
    Leave Calgary's downtown and tour through the foothills into the Rocky Mountains. In Banff, tour the town with your knowledgeable driver/guide. You will also have an opportunity to ride to the summit of Sulphur Mountain (included).Overnight in Banff.

    DAY 02
    Your day is at leisure to explore the mountain community of Banff. ("Oh Canada Eh?!" Dinner Show is included this evening for 2004 bookings only). Overnight in Banff.

    DAY 03
    Depart Banff this morning and head to Moraine Lake and the Valley of the Ten Peaks. Continue to Lake Louise, the "Jewel of the Rockies". After a lunch break in Lake Louise (lunch not included) continue on the Yoho Valley and Emerald Lake (available June 15 - October 4, 2003 and June 15 - October 2, 2004 - tour to Lake Louise only is substituted outside of these dates). Return in the late afternnon back to Lake Louise. Overnight in Lake Louise.

    DAY 04
    Today, journey northward to Jasper with a stop at the Athabasca Glacier. A ride on the glacier with a Inbound Holiday's Snocoach is included. In addition to the Glacer, sights on route include Peyto Lake, Crowfoot Glacier and Athabasca Falls. Arrive in Jasper in the late afternoon. Overnight in Jasper.

    DAY 05
    Your introduction to Jasper will encompass some outstanding scenery including Medicine Lake and Maligne Canyon. Continue on your way to Maligne Lake, there you will board a tour boat and set off on a 90 minute cruise. (Maligne Lake portion of tour available June 15 - Sept. 30, 2003 & June 15 - Sept. 30, 2004). Return to Jasper where the rest of the day is yours to enjoy at leisure. Overnight in Jasper.

    DAY 06
    Your day is at leisure until your transfer to the Jasper train station (included), where you will board VIA rail bound for Vancouver. Overnight onboard VIA Rail. (Dinner this evening is included onboard)

    DAY 07
    Your tour ends upon arrival at Vancouver's Pacific Central Station (breakfast on board the train is included) in early morning.
